Grammar: rules for making plural nouns


GENERAL RULE: To make a noun plural, an -s is usually added to the singular.
banana —> _______________ sausage —> _______________
egg —> _______________ apple —> _______________
Exception 1:
If a noun ends in -ch, -s, -sh, -x, or -z, form the plural by adding –es.
match —> _______________ dish —> _______________
box —> _______________ bus —> _______________
Exception 2:
If a noun ends in -y which are preceded by a consonant, form the plural by
changing the -y to i and then adding -es.

strawberry —> _______________ cherry —> _______________


candy —> _______________ raspberry —> _______________
Exception 3:
If a noun ends in -y which are preceded by a vowel, form the plural by adding –s.

turkey —> _______________ toy —> _______________


day —> _______________ guy —> _______________
Exception 4:
If a noun ends with –f, form the plural by changing the –f to –v and adding –es.

half —> _______________ leaf —> _______________


loaf —> _______________ wolf —> _______________
Exception 5:
If a noun ends with –fe, form the plural by changing the –f to –v and adding –s.
wife —> _______________ midwife —> _______________
life —> _______________

Grammar: irregular plural nouns


man —> men sheep —> sheep
woman —> women deer —> deer
child —> children fish —> fish
foot —> feet person —> people
tooth —> teeth mouse —> mice
goose —> geese ox —> oxen

take note! A handful of words that end in –o, get


There are a lot of exceptions because –es added in their plural form.
English comes from so many different
potato —> potatoes
languages.
tomato —> tomatoes
Exista o gramadă de excepţii deoarece
limba engleză vine din atât de multe limbaje
torpedo —> torpedoes
diferite. buffalo —> buffaloes

Grammar: Comparative & Superlative


My foot is big. Cola is sweet. English is difficult. Meat is good.

My foot is bigger Cola is sweeter English is more Meat is better


than your foot. than Fanta. difficult than than vegetables.
French.
My foot is the Cola is the English is the Meat is the best
biggest foot. sweetest soda. most difficult food.
language.

Formation
Syllables Ending Comparative Superlative
1 syllable consonants +er +est
sweet sweeter sweetest
1 syllable vowel + consonant consonant x2 +er consonant x2 + est
big bigger biggest
1 syllable e +r +st
Large Larger largest
2 syllables Y Y —> i +er Y —> i +est
happy happier happiest
2+ syllables more the most
stupid more stupid the most stupid

Grammar: Past Tense for Regular Verbs


GENERAL RULE: add –ed to the end of the infinitive.
It rains —> It rained You talk —> You talked We look —> We looked
He lives —> He lived I call —> I called They work —> They worked
